A Victorian gold and pearl brooch comprised of a pavé pearl double heart and swallow linked by a chain, in 15k. England. Accompanied by the original box

Swallows were prominently featured in Victorian jewelry, connoting faithfulness as they were believed to mate for life. They often returned to the same nesting site year after year, so a piece with the swallow motif may have been given to a loved one before beginning a journey. The bird symbolized the love between giver and receiver, and served as a promise of a safe return.
